The infamous YouTuber, who is known for sneaking into events like Jake Paul vs Nate Robinson in 2020, posted a video titled \u201cSneaking Into Super Bowl 2022!\u201d just days after the event. After the 25-year-old\u2019s failed attempt to infiltrate the previous Super Bowl, he knew that the task would be anything short of easy. The YouTube star sneaks in with just an AirTag The YouTuber\u2019s first attempt at entering SoFi stadium was by dressing up his friend Tyler as \u201cTom Brady\u2019s personal plumber,\u201d which didn\u2019t fool security as he was immediately turned around and told to leave the event. In addition to the plumber\u2019s disguise, Airrack also tried playing the role of a football player and an Uber Eats driver, which to his surprise both resulted in him being escorted away for the event grounds. With hopes low, he came up with one last plan, which was to slip an AirTag into someone\u2019s bag and show the event staff that his phone was stuck inside the event when in reality it was just the tracker. @airrack I caught you your next video is sneaking into the super bowl @airrack pic.twitter.com\/wHp22y94Dp \u2014 trezo_2.0 (@Trezo_2x) February 17, 2022 After bypassing four separate levels of security, the clever-minded YouTuber was in. \u201cNo way! I have been so scared about this for a year and I\u2019ve snuck into so many things, this was like the highest level of sneaking in,\u201d Airrack stated in his video. After almost being in the venue for 20 minutes security had caught onto his \u201cgame\u201d and escorted him out and back to where he started. \u201cI\u2019m gonna be honest with you guys, sneaking into an event like this is very emotional for me\u2026I have had some of the best memories of my life sneaking into things on this channel, so I feel like what we just did was the pinnacle of the sneak-in series, that being said I am officially quitting [sneaking in],\u201d he said at the end of the video.
